Class HangingSignBlockEntityRenderer
java.lang.Object
net.minecraft.client.render.block.entity.SignBlockEntityRenderer
net.minecraft.client.render.block.entity.HangingSignBlockEntityRenderer
- All Implemented Interfaces:
BlockEntityRenderer<SignBlockEntity>
- Mappings:
Namespace Name named net/minecraft/client/render/block/entity/HangingSignBlockEntityRendererintermediary net/minecraft/class_7761official gog
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ionstatic final class -
Field Summary
FieldsModifier and TypeFieldDescriptionprivate static final Stringprivate static final Stringprivate static final Stringprivate static final Stringprivate static final Stringprivate static final floatprivate final Map<WoodType, HangingSignBlockEntityRenderer.HangingSignModel> private static final Stringprivate static final Stringprivate static final Vec3dprivate static final floatprivate static final String -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ionfloat(package private) Vec3dfloatstatic TexturedModelData(package private) SpriteIdentifiergetTextureId(WoodType signType) voidrender(SignBlockEntity signBlockEntity, float float2, MatrixStack matrixStack, VertexConsumerProvider vertexConsumerProvider, int int2, int int3) (package private) voidsetAngles(MatrixStack matrices, float rotationDegrees, BlockState state) Methods inherited from class net.minecraft.client.render.block.entity.SignBlockEntityRenderer
createSignModel, getColor, getTexturedModelData, render, renderSign, renderText, shouldRenderMethods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itMethods inherited from interface net.minecraft.client.render.block.entity.BlockEntityRenderer
getRenderDistance, isInRenderDistance, rendersOutsideBoundingBox
-
Field Details
-
PLANK
- See Also:
- Mappings:
Namespace Name Mixin selector named PLANKLnet/minecraft/client/render/block/entity/HangingSignBlockEntityRenderer;PLANK:Ljava/lang/String;intermediary field_40522Lnet/minecraft/class_7761;field_40522:Ljava/lang/String;official aLgog;a:Ljava/lang/String;
-
V_CHAINS
- See Also:
- Mappings:
Namespace Name Mixin selector named V_CHAINSLnet/minecraft/client/render/block/entity/HangingSignBlockEntityRenderer;V_CHAINS:Ljava/lang/String;intermediary field_40523Lnet/minecraft/class_7761;field_40523:Ljava/lang/String;official bLgog;b:Ljava/lang/String;
-
NORMAL_CHAINS
- See Also:
- Mappings:
Namespace Name Mixin selector named NORMAL_CHAINSLnet/minecraft/client/render/block/entity/HangingSignBlockEntityRenderer;NORMAL_CHAINS:Ljava/lang/String;intermediary field_40516Lnet/minecraft/class_7761;field_40516:Ljava/lang/String;official cLgog;c:Ljava/lang/String;
-
CHAIN_L1
- See Also:
- Mappings:
Namespace Name Mixin selector named CHAIN_L1Lnet/minecraft/client/render/block/entity/HangingSignBlockEntityRenderer;CHAIN_L1:Ljava/lang/String;intermediary field_40517Lnet/minecraft/class_7761;field_40517:Ljava/lang/String;official dLgog;d:Ljava/lang/String;
-
CHAIN_L2
- See Also:
- Mappings:
Namespace Name Mixin selector named CHAIN_L2Lnet/minecraft/client/render/block/entity/HangingSignBlockEntityRenderer;CHAIN_L2:Ljava/lang/String;intermediary field_40518Lnet/minecraft/class_7761;field_40518:Ljava/lang/String;official eLgog;e:Ljava/lang/String;
-
CHAIN_R1
- See Also:
- Mappings:
Namespace Name Mixin selector named CHAIN_R1Lnet/minecraft/client/render/block/entity/HangingSignBlockEntityRenderer;CHAIN_R1:Ljava/lang/String;intermediary field_40519Lnet/minecraft/class_7761;field_40519:Ljava/lang/String;official fLgog;f:Ljava/lang/String;
-
CHAIN_R2
- See Also:
- Mappings:
Namespace Name Mixin selector named CHAIN_R2Lnet/minecraft/client/render/block/entity/HangingSignBlockEntityRenderer;CHAIN_R2:Ljava/lang/String;intermediary field_40520Lnet/minecraft/class_7761;field_40520:Ljava/lang/String;official gLgog;g:Ljava/lang/String;
-
BOARD
- See Also:
- Mappings:
Namespace Name Mixin selector named BOARDLnet/minecraft/client/render/block/entity/HangingSignBlockEntityRenderer;BOARD:Ljava/lang/String;intermediary field_40521Lnet/minecraft/class_7761;field_40521:Ljava/lang/String;official hLgog;h:Ljava/lang/String;
-
MODEL_SCALE
private static final float MODEL_SCALE- See Also:
- Mappings:
Namespace Name Mixin selector named MODEL_SCALELnet/minecraft/client/render/block/entity/HangingSignBlockEntityRenderer;MODEL_SCALE:Fintermediary field_44574Lnet/minecraft/class_7761;field_44574:Fofficial iLgog;i:F
-
TEXT_SCALE
private static final float TEXT_SCALE- See Also:
- Mappings:
Namespace Name Mixin selector named TEXT_SCALELnet/minecraft/client/render/block/entity/HangingSignBlockEntityRenderer;TEXT_SCALE:Fintermediary field_44575Lnet/minecraft/class_7761;field_44575:Fofficial jLgog;j:F
-
TEXT_OFFSET
- Mappings:
Namespace Name Mixin selector named TEXT_OFFSETLnet/minecraft/client/render/block/entity/HangingSignBlockEntityRenderer;TEXT_OFFSET:Lnet/minecraft/util/math/Vec3d;intermediary field_44576Lnet/minecraft/class_7761;field_44576:Lnet/minecraft/class_243;official kLgog;k:Lfby;
-
models
- Mappings:
Namespace Name Mixin selector named modelsLnet/minecraft/client/render/block/entity/HangingSignBlockEntityRenderer;models:Ljava/util/Map;intermediary field_40524Lnet/minecraft/class_7761;field_40524:Ljava/util/Map;official lLgog;l:Ljava/util/Map;
-
-
Constructor Details
-
HangingSignBlockEntityRenderer
- Mappings:
Namespace Name Mixin selector named <init>Lnet/minecraft/client/render/block/entity/SignBlockEntityRenderer;<init>(Lnet/minecraft/client/render/block/entity/BlockEntityRendererFactory$Context;)Vintermediary <init>Lnet/minecraft/class_837;<init>(Lnet/minecraft/class_5614$class_5615;)Vofficial <init>Lgok;<init>(Lgnx$a;)V
-
-
Method Details
-
getSignScale
public float getSignScale()- Overrides:
getSignScalein classSignBlockEntityRenderer- Mappings:
Namespace Name Mixin selector named getSignScaleLnet/minecraft/client/render/block/entity/SignBlockEntityRenderer;getSignScale()Fintermediary method_51272Lnet/minecraft/class_837;method_51272()Fofficial bLgok;b()F
-
getTextScale
public float getTextScale()- Overrides:
getTextScalein classSignBlockEntityRenderer- Mappings:
Namespace Name Mixin selector named getTextScaleLnet/minecraft/client/render/block/entity/SignBlockEntityRenderer;getTextScale()Fintermediary method_51273Lnet/minecraft/class_837;method_51273()Fofficial cLgok;c()F
-
render
public void render(SignBlockEntity signBlockEntity, float float2, MatrixStack matrixStack, VertexConsumerProvider vertexConsumerProvider, int int2, int int3) - Specified by:
renderin interfaceBlockEntityRenderer<SignBlockEntity>- Overrides:
renderin classSignBlockEntityRenderer- Mappings:
Namespace Name Mixin selector named renderLnet/minecraft/client/render/block/entity/HangingSignBlockEntityRenderer;render(Lnet/minecraft/block/entity/SignBlockEntity;FLnet/minecraft/client/util/math/MatrixStack;Lnet/minecraft/client/render/VertexConsumerProvider;II)Vintermediary method_23083Lnet/minecraft/class_7761;method_23083(Lnet/minecraft/class_2625;FLnet/minecraft/class_4587;Lnet/minecraft/class_4597;II)Vofficial method_23083Lgog;method_23083(Ldwk;FLfgs;Lgll;II)V
-
setAngles
- Overrides:
setAnglesin classSignBlockEntityRenderer- Mappings:
Namespace Name Mixin selector named setAnglesLnet/minecraft/client/render/block/entity/SignBlockEntityRenderer;setAngles(Lnet/minecraft/client/util/math/MatrixStack;FLnet/minecraft/block/BlockState;)Vintermediary method_49918Lnet/minecraft/class_837;method_49918(Lnet/minecraft/class_4587;FLnet/minecraft/class_2680;)Vofficial aLgok;a(Lfgs;FLdxv;)V
-
getTextureId
- Overrides:
getTextureIdin classSignBlockEntityRenderer- Mappings:
Namespace Name Mixin selector named getTextureIdLnet/minecraft/client/render/block/entity/SignBlockEntityRenderer;getTextureId(Lnet/minecraft/block/WoodType;)Lnet/minecraft/client/util/SpriteIdentifier;intermediary method_45792Lnet/minecraft/class_837;method_45792(Lnet/minecraft/class_4719;)Lnet/minecraft/class_4730;official aLgok;a(Ldzh;)Lhdu;
-
getTextOffset
Vec3d getTextOffset()- Overrides:
getTextOffsetin classSignBlockEntityRenderer- Mappings:
Namespace Name Mixin selector named getTextOffsetLnet/minecraft/client/render/block/entity/SignBlockEntityRenderer;getTextOffset()Lnet/minecraft/util/math/Vec3d;intermediary method_45790Lnet/minecraft/class_837;method_45790()Lnet/minecraft/class_243;official dLgok;d()Lfby;
-
getTexturedModelData
- Mappings:
Namespace Name Mixin selector named getTexturedModelDataLnet/minecraft/client/render/block/entity/HangingSignBlockEntityRenderer;getTexturedModelData()Lnet/minecraft/client/model/TexturedModelData;intermediary method_45795Lnet/minecraft/class_7761;method_45795()Lnet/minecraft/class_5607;official eLgog;e()Lgeu;
-